River crossings are the lowest across the park that ive ever seen, other than on the Memorial trail connecting the Boy Scout lake to white. Loose dirt throughout the park, but fun to slide around on. The big 3 (lumpy, Rollie, and candy ass) are all cleared and good to go. Candy ass in particular is riding well compared to what it normally is at this time of year.
2 more trees to report: one on White, about 0.2-0.3 miles further into the woods from where it meets from the highland trail, chainsaw required. The other one is near the bottom of ice cream after the long, flat rock garden near the end. That tree could be made into a small log pile, it’s about one foot thick and is solid on the ground.
